AgentMail is largely in shape, with complete legal pages, a thorough launch checklist, and clean crawl signals. Visible gaps: missing several security headers and incomplete email security.

Launched on Product Hunt on April 9, 2026. The site is hosted on Vercel, with a domain registered in 2024. The crawl picked up 10 technologies on this site, covering analytics, CSS frameworks, DNS providers, and transactional email. The stack includes Next.js, Tailwind CSS, and Amazon SES.

For context, it's one of just 11 launches we've crawled on this exact stack.
